The number of launched criminal cases has recently grown significantly in Armenia. This is what Vice-Chairman of the Investigative Committee Artur Melikyan said during today’s discussion on the draft of the 2021 State Budget held as part of the joint session of the Standing Committees on Financial-Credit and Budgetary Affairs and on State and Legal Affairs of the National Assembly of Armenia.

“The number of criminal cases is growing, more reports are being prepared, and there are more preliminary investigations for reasons known to us all. We see the growth of the number of criminal cases every year, and even during the reporting semesters. Due to the recent events, there is already a significant rise in the number of criminal cases launched in the military sector,” he said.

According to him, even though the plan was to launch nearly 33,000 criminal cases in 2021, as the latest events showed, there may be significantly more cases.
